Hello

Just set up my RAID 0 for first time (using two 120GB OCZ Vertex 3 Max IIOPS SSD's). Problem is its not much faster than my old single OCZ Vertex 2. Using HD Tune i get average benchmark totals for reads at 252MB/s for the Array and about 217 MB/s for the vertex 2. my vertex3 running alone shows comparable averages to my Raid array My HDD shows about 100MB/s which is probably normal so shouldnt my array show something like 350 or 400MB/s? Using the Marvel 9128 SATA3 controller on my Gigabyte x58A UD3R mobo version 1.0. All drivers, firmware and bios updated. Anyone know what my problem is? Figured it out on my own. Marvell Chip on this board uses a PCIe x1 so will ever reach the speeds of a sata3 device. Need to buy a pci express card using atleast 4x PCIe lanes
